Variants are assigned deterministically per session, so repeated calls within one session return identical results; do not cache across sessions, as bucket reassignment occurs nightly. All requests must include the experiment header described above, and malformed variant identifiers return a 422 rather than a 404. To authenticate against the internal Fareweave allocation service, include the following key in your request header.

API key for hadup-kahof: vxb2-7s

Quick heads-up on Pinwheel UI versioning: we cut a minor release every sprint, and anything touching component props needs a changeset file in the PR. No changeset, no merge — the bot will nag you. Majors are rare and go through the design council first. The full policy, with examples of what counts as breaking, lives on the internal page below.

wiki page, bahip-yahip: https://grafana.qirvanlabs.corp/browse/display/projects/cc3a1b9dbfc9

Fontwright build failing on staging since last night. Root cause: the font-vendoring step can't pull licensed families from the Quillhaven asset mirror because the env file on staging-2 was regenerated without the mirror credential. Builds fall back to system fonts and fail the visual diff check. Fix: restore the missing variable, rerun the vendoring job, confirm diff passes. Edit /srv/fontwright/.env and append the mirror access token line:

sealed setting: ARCHIVE_KEY3=c1f

Ticket: The Quillgate config vault that stores thresholds for the Northspan upstream API circuit breaker has locked itself after repeated failed syncs. New team members should know this is expected behavior, not an outage: the breaker keeps serving cached thresholds while locked. To restore write access, open the vault console, select manual recovery, and enter the recovery passphrase, which is provided directly beneath this ticket.

strongbox words: druath-quenael

## Building Access — Spares Room (Hullbrook Annex)

Contractors: the spare hardware room is down the east corridor on the ground floor, third door on the left. Sign in at the front desk first and grab a visitor lanyard. Anything you take out, jot it in the blue logbook — yes, even the little stuff. The door self-locks, so don't wedge it. To get in, punch in the code below.

staff pass of hagug-taguf = bdg-HJ-9